Changes at Croydon Hall

This is a time of change at Croydon Hall. Nearly all of the current people working there are leaving, including Kanta who has done a fantastic job for the more than 3 years that she has been there. A few months ago the situation was looking a bit scary - who will take over and continue the work? But in the amazing way that existence works, new people have arrived to fulfil every position being vacated!! The way this all works never ceases to amaze me.

Kanta and Shanti will be leaving after the summer festival in July and I will write more about them later. In the meantime here are some of the other goings and comings.

Leela (Romania) and Anahato (France) left recently for a very interesting 3 year job looking after a family and cooking for them in Qatar! Leela’s place has been filled by Anada who comes from Mexico. As well as doing the nitty-gritty group details, she is a graphic and website designer so has already taken over the design of marketing materials. In two weeks Arunima (India) returns from Goa to take on the chef duties in the kitchen and her partner, Mukunda (Scotland), will take over from Sampurna (Czech Republic) assisting Shankara (New Zealand) in Maintenance. Alesh returned two weeks ago from Czech Republic and will be assisting Arunima in the kitchen. He is also a computer whiz so his skills will be useful in the office.

Also leaving the office is Rafal who has been office general manager for the past two years. He is going back to Poland for two months and will then return to work somewhere in England. The other Leela, from Osho Leela, (loads of playfulness here!) and French Sarita have arrived to take over Rafal and Kanta’s jobs in the office.

Sampurna was Housekeeping Manager until a month ago and did an unexpectedly brilliant job in a role which had previously only been held by a female! He will leave in two weeks for a short visit back to Czech and will also come back to work in England. He was ably assisted by Arup (Slovakia) who has already left and is enjoying a holiday in Thailand.

The Housekeeping Manager is now Diti from Bulgaria and two days ago Nilaya (Brazil) arrived to help her and to take over from Sasha (also Bulgaria) who leaves soon with her partner, Adri (Israel), who is the current chef. They will go for a short holiday in Bulgaria and then work for the summer at the Osho Centre in Lesbos, Greece.

Anju, Amitabh’s friend, has just arrived from Germany and will stay for 3 months. She is helping out in Housekeeping.

In all of this, the necessary take-overs have all happened smoothly (except for one or two hiccups) so the work at Croydon Hall and the service to their clients has never been interrupted. It is a tribute to the flexibility and dedication of sannyasins, and, I think, Kanta in particular, that there has been this seamless continuity -- especially considering the quite extraordinarily unique international flavour of the community, with sannyasins coming from all over the world to work in harmony because of their common love for Osho.

The dance, the play, continues...
